In an era marked by profound societal change, "The Faithful Servant" by Edward Hoare captures the essence of devotion and leadership in the Christian ministry. Delivered in St. Peter's, Southborough, this poignant sermon commemorates the life of Rev. Stephen Langston, emphasizing his unwavering commitment to his congregation. Hoare eloquently explores themes of faithfulness and service, urging listeners to reflect on their own spiritual journeys.
